tradepost.ai Logo
Newsletter InsightsSEC AnalysisAI Top20 IndexPricing
Log in
Start free trial
tradepost.ai Logo

Empowering Traders with AI

Quick Links

Newsletter InsightsSEC AnalysisPricingFAQ

Legal

Privacy PolicyCookies PolicySecurity Disclosure PolicyTerms & ConditionsDisclaimer

Copyright © 2025 Dutchcode B.V. All rights reserved.

10-Q - Dell Technologies Inc. (0001571996) (Filer)

Tue, Jun 10, 8:32 PM (6 days ago)

**Dell Technologies Inc. (DELL) Q1 2026 Financial Summary** **Financial Health & Performance:** - **Revenue:** $23.4 billion, up 5% YoY. - **Net Income:** $965 million, down 3% YoY. - **Earnings per Share (EPS):** $1.37 (diluted), flat YoY. - **Cash Flow from Operations:** $2.8 billion, up 168% YoY. **Profit Margins:** - **Gross Margin:** 21.1%, down 70 bps YoY. - **Operating Margin:** 5.0%, up 70 bps YoY. **Cash Flow & Earnings Changes:** - **Free Cash Flow:** $2.2 billion, up 388% YoY. - **Adjusted Free Cash Flow:** $2.2 billion, up 258% YoY. **Quarterly Performance Discussion:** - **Revenue Growth:** Driven by Infrastructure Solutions Group (ISG) and Client Solutions Group (CSG). - **Margin Pressure:** Competitive pricing in CSG and mix shift in ISG. - **Cost Management:** Continued disciplined cost management led to operating expense reduction. **Trends & Uncertainties:** - **AI Demand:** Strong demand for AI-optimized servers. - **Supply Chain:** Increased inventory levels due to AI component purchases. - **Economic Uncertainty:** Potential near-term demand moderation due to macroeconomic environment. **Future Operations Impact:** - **Revenue Growth:** Expected to be driven by ISG and CSG. - **Margin Growth:** Balancing profitability and growth while maintaining disciplined pricing. - **Cost Management:** Continued reductions in operating expenses and headcount. **Segment Performance:** - **ISG:** Net revenue up 12%, operating income up 36%. - **CSG:** Net revenue up 5%, operating income down 16%. **Cash & Debt:** - **Cash Position:** $7.8 billion. - **Debt:** $28.8 billion, up $4.2 billion QoQ due to Senior Notes issuance. **Valuation (as of May 2, 2025):** - **Market Cap:** Approximately $35 billion (assuming a share price of $50). - **Enterprise Value:** Approximately $64 billion (including debt and excluding cash). **Ticker:** DELL **Note:** Amounts are in thousands, 000s.